Hi,
i am planning to mine hush using my GTX 1070. which miner do i use? do i just follow the instructions on the website? any advice?

I would recommend EWBF for a miner, most pools will have setup instructions or you should be able to find recommendations in the EWBF thread. If you get stuck on anything post here as I'm sure myself or some of the others can point you in the right direction.

https://bitcointalk.org/index.php?topic=1707546.0


Are there any other miners for nvidia? I have not found anything else.

Yes, Claymores miner also works, its decent too but IMO EWBFs is currently the best, Claymore has more of an AMD focus from what I've seen (at least last time I looked at it).

I think there are a couple of others but they are far less popular and as such probably not as efficient (I think optiminer and nheqminer were some others?).

Each block is stacked on top of the previous one. Adding another block to the top makes all lower blocks more difficult to remove: there is more "weight" above each block. A transaction in a block 6 blocks deep (6 confirmations) will be very difficult to remove.
